Skip to content

Commit 3b2a55b

Browse files
authored
Ruff: Add and fix ARG003,4,5 (#10702)
1 parent 6a2584e commit 3b2a55b

6 files changed

Lines changed: 11 additions & 10 deletions

File tree

dojo/filters.py

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-605,7 +605,7 @@ def __init__(self, *args, **kwargs):
605605

606606
class DateRangeFilter(ChoiceFilter):
607607
options = {
608-
None: (_("Any date"), lambda qs, name: qs.all()),
608+
None: (_("Any date"), lambda qs, _: qs.all()),
609609
1: (_("Today"), lambda qs, name: qs.filter(**{
610610
f"{name}__year": now().year,
611611
f"{name}__month": now().month,
@@ -651,7 +651,7 @@ def filter(self, qs, value):
651651

652652
class DateRangeOmniFilter(ChoiceFilter):
653653
options = {
654-
None: (_("Any date"), lambda qs, name: qs.all()),
654+
None: (_("Any date"), lambda qs, _: qs.all()),
655655
1: (_("Today"), lambda qs, name: qs.filter(**{
656656
f"{name}__year": now().year,
657657
f"{name}__month": now().month,
@@ -713,7 +713,7 @@ def filter(self, qs, value):
713713

714714
class ReportBooleanFilter(ChoiceFilter):
715715
options = {
716-
None: (_("Either"), lambda qs, name: qs.all()),
716+
None: (_("Either"), lambda qs, _: qs.all()),
717717
1: (_("Yes"), lambda qs, name: qs.filter(**{
718718
f"{name}": True,
719719
})),
@@ -3238,7 +3238,7 @@ class Meta:
32383238
filter_overrides = {
32393239
JSONField: {
32403240
"filter_class": CharFilter,
3241-
"extra": lambda f: {
3241+
"extra": lambda _: {
32423242
"lookup_expr": "icontains",
32433243
},
32443244
},

dojo/middleware.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-92,7 +92,7 @@ def get_system_settings(cls):
9292
return None
9393

9494
@classmethod
95-
def cleanup(cls, *args, **kwargs):
95+
def cleanup(cls, *args, **kwargs): # noqa: ARG003
9696
if hasattr(cls._thread_local, "system_settings"):
9797
del cls._thread_local.system_settings
9898

dojo/tools/nexpose/parser.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-287,7 +287,7 @@ def get_items(self, tree, vulns, test):
287287
for vuln in host["vulns"]:
288288
dupe_key = vuln["severity"] + vuln["name"]
289289

290-
find = self.findings(dupe_key, dupes, test, vuln)
290+
find = self.findings(dupe_key, dupes, vuln)
291291

292292
endpoint = Endpoint(host=host["name"])
293293
find.unsaved_endpoints.append(endpoint)
@@ -298,7 +298,7 @@ def get_items(self, tree, vulns, test):
298298
for vuln in service["vulns"]:
299299
dupe_key = vuln["severity"] + vuln["name"]
300300

301-
find = self.findings(dupe_key, dupes, test, vuln)
301+
find = self.findings(dupe_key, dupes, vuln)
302302

303303
endpoint = Endpoint(
304304
host=host["name"],
@@ -318,7 +318,7 @@ def get_items(self, tree, vulns, test):
318318
return list(dupes.values())
319319

320320
@staticmethod
321-
def findings(dupe_key, dupes, test, vuln):
321+
def findings(dupe_key, dupes, vuln):
322322
""" """
323323
if dupe_key in dupes:
324324
find = dupes[dupe_key]

dojo/tools/veracode/xml_parser.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-277,7 +277,7 @@ def _get_cwe(val):
277277

278278
@classmethod
279279
def __xml_sca_flaw_to_finding(
280-
cls, test, report_date, vendor, library, version, xml_node,
280+
cls, test, report_date, _vendor, library, version, xml_node,
281281
):
282282
# Defaults
283283
finding = Finding()

dojo/urls.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-240,7 +240,7 @@
240240
re_path(r"^{}api/v2/oa3/schema/".format(get_system_setting("url_prefix")), SpectacularAPIView.as_view(), name="schema_oa3"),
241241
re_path(r"^{}api/v2/oa3/swagger-ui/".format(get_system_setting("url_prefix")), SpectacularSwaggerView.as_view(url=get_system_setting("url_prefix") + "/api/v2/oa3/schema/?format=json"), name="swagger-ui_oa3"),
242242

243-
re_path(r"^robots.txt", lambda x: HttpResponse("User-Agent: *\nDisallow: /", content_type="text/plain"), name="robots_file"),
243+
re_path(r"^robots.txt", lambda _: HttpResponse("User-Agent: *\nDisallow: /", content_type="text/plain"), name="robots_file"),
244244
re_path(r"^manage_files/(?P<oid>\d+)/(?P<obj_type>\w+)$", views.manage_files, name="manage_files"),
245245
re_path(r"^access_file/(?P<fid>\d+)/(?P<oid>\d+)/(?P<obj_type>\w+)$", views.access_file, name="access_file"),
246246
re_path(r"^{}/(?P<path>.*)$".format(settings.MEDIA_URL.strip("/")), views.protected_serve, {"document_root": settings.MEDIA_ROOT}),

ruff.toml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-61,6 +61,7 @@ select = [
6161
"TID",
6262
"TCH",
6363
"INT",
64+
"ARG003", "ARG004", "ARG005",
6465
"PTH2",
6566
"TD001", "TD004", "TD005",
6667
"PD",

0 commit comments

Comments
 (0)